1. Introduction to Supercritical Carbon Dioxide Extraction
Supercritical carbon dioxide extraction has become a prominent technique in the extraction of diverse substances. Carbon dioxide reaches its supercritical state when it is subjected to specific temperature and pressure conditions. In this state, it exhibits unique properties that make it an excellent solvent for extraction. It has a relatively low critical temperature (31.1 °C) and a critical pressure (73.8 bar). This allows for the extraction process to be carried out under mild conditions compared to some traditional extraction methods.
The advantages of supercritical carbon dioxide extraction are numerous. Firstly, it is environmentally - friendly as carbon dioxide is a non - toxic, non - flammable, and readily available gas. After the extraction process, it can be easily removed from the extract by simply reducing the pressure, leaving behind no harmful residues. Secondly, it offers high selectivity. The solubility of different substances in supercritical carbon dioxide can be adjusted by changing the temperature and pressure, enabling precise extraction of the desired components from a complex matrix. For example, in the extraction of Monascus red rice extract, it can effectively target the bioactive compounds while leaving behind unwanted impurities.
2. Monascus Red Rice and Its Potential Health Benefits
Monascus red rice has a long history of use, especially in Asian countries. It is produced by fermenting rice with Monascus purpureus. This red - colored rice contains several bioactive components that are of great interest in the fields of health and nutrition.
One of the main components is monacolin K, which has been shown to have cholesterol - lowering properties. It inhibits the enzyme HMG - CoA reductase, which is involved in cholesterol biosynthesis in the liver. This can potentially help in reducing the levels of low - density lipoprotein (LDL) cholesterol, also known as "bad" cholesterol, in the body. Additionally, Monascus red rice extract contains other bioactive compounds such as pigments, flavonoids, and polysaccharides.
The pigments present in Monascus red rice, mainly the monascus pigments, are not only responsible for its characteristic red color but also have antioxidant properties. Antioxidants play a crucial role in protecting the body from oxidative stress, which is associated with various chronic diseases such as cancer, cardiovascular diseases, and neurodegenerative disorders. The flavonoids in the extract also contribute to its antioxidant and anti - inflammatory activities, while the polysaccharides may have immunomodulatory effects.
3. The Role of Suppliers in the Market
Suppliers of Monascus red rice extract obtained through supercritical CO₂ extraction are of great significance in the market. They act as the bridge between the producers of Monascus red rice and the end - users in various industries.
Quality Assurance is one of the primary roles of these suppliers. They are responsible for ensuring that the extract meets the required quality standards. This involves several aspects, starting from the selection of high - quality Monascus red rice as the raw material. Suppliers need to source red rice from reliable producers who follow good agricultural practices. They also need to ensure that the fermentation process of the rice is carried out under optimal conditions to obtain a high - quality product.
Another important role is product innovation. Suppliers are constantly looking for ways to improve the extraction process and the quality of the extract. They invest in research and development to find new ways to enhance the bioavailability of the active components in the extract. For example, they may explore different combinations of temperature and pressure in the supercritical CO₂ extraction process to optimize the extraction of monacolin K and other bioactive compounds.
4. Quality Control Measures by Suppliers
Suppliers of Monascus red rice extract adhere to strict quality control measures throughout the production process.
4.1 Raw Material Selection
As mentioned earlier, high - quality Monascus red rice is the starting point. Suppliers carefully select the rice based on factors such as the variety of rice, the quality of the fermentation process, and the absence of contaminants. They may conduct tests on the raw rice to check for the presence of heavy metals, pesticides, and other harmful substances. Only rice that meets the strict quality criteria is used for extraction.
4.2 Extraction Process Monitoring
During the supercritical CO₂ extraction process, suppliers closely monitor various parameters. Temperature and pressure are two crucial factors that directly affect the extraction efficiency and the quality of the extract. They use advanced monitoring equipment to ensure that these parameters are maintained within the optimal range. For instance, if the temperature is too high, it may lead to the degradation of some bioactive compounds, while if the pressure is too low, the extraction may be incomplete.
4.3 Final Product Inspection
Once the extraction is complete, the final product undergoes comprehensive inspection. This includes testing for the content of bioactive components such as monacolin K, pigments, and flavonoids. Suppliers use sophisticated analytical techniques such as high - perform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) and gas chromatography - mass spectrometry (GC - MS) to accurately determine the composition of the extract. They also check for the presence of impurities, including residual solvents and other contaminants. Only products that pass all these tests are released to the market.
5. Applications of Monascus Red Rice Extract in Different Fields
Monascus red rice extract has a wide range of applications in various industries due to its diverse bioactive properties.
5.1 Pharmaceuticals
In the pharmaceutical field, the cholesterol - lowering property of monacolin K makes Monascus red rice extract a potential ingredient in drugs for the treatment of hypercholesterolemia. It can be formulated into tablets, capsules, or other dosage forms. Additionally, the antioxidant and anti - inflammatory properties of the extract may also be explored for the development of drugs for other chronic diseases such as cardiovascular diseases and diabetes.
5.2 Nutraceuticals
The nutraceutical industry is another major area of application. Monascus red rice extract can be used as a dietary supplement. It can be added to health products such as multivitamins, energy bars, and functional beverages. Consumers are increasingly interested in natural products with health - promoting properties, and Monascus red rice extract fits this trend. It can provide a natural source of cholesterol - lowering, antioxidant, and other health - beneficial components.
5.3 Food Additives
As a food additive, Monascus red rice extract is mainly used for its coloring properties. The monascus pigments can impart a natural red color to food products, which is an attractive alternative to synthetic food colorants. It is used in a variety of foods such as sausages, meat products, and bakery items. Moreover, the bioactive properties of the extract can also add value to the food products, such as providing antioxidant protection during storage.
